What this school's NCES data tells you

Great Hearts Academies - Archway Chandler reports 536 enrolled students to the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ES).

Chronic absenteeism — missing 10% or more of school days — stands at 19.2% according to the 2021-22 Civil Rights Data Collection.

On the finance side, the surrounding Archway Classical Academy Chandler (90917) spends $9,957 per pupil district-wide, below the Arizona average of $15,070 and below the national average of $19,490. Revenue comes 16.0% from local sources (property taxes), 80.6% from the state, and 3.4% from federal programs per the NCES F-33 finance survey. Taken together, these measurements produce a Resource Investment Index of 41/100 (D), calculated from 2 distinct NCES and CRDC indicators measuring resource allocation rather than academic outcomes.
